Remembering I.M. Pei, Herman Wouk
I.M. Pei was one of the great architects of the 20th Century. He is best known for his pyramid entrance to The Louvre, the John F. Kennedy Memorial Library at Harvard, and the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ame in Cleveland. He was also a proponent of better understanding between his native China and his adopted homeland the United States. Herman Wouk was the author who wrote a number of popular books including The Caine Mutiny (1951), The Winds of War (1971), and War and Remembrance (1978). His books were often made into popular films and television shows.
